This Blue Ridge Time Capsule Will Transport You to 1968

New, 1 comment


Dean Martin and the rest of the Rat Pack set the style for when this house was built. There have only been one set of owners since this house was built in 1968, and it looks like it has had only one sense of style. The $1,250,000 asking price gets you a 4,000 square foot house with 6 bedrooms, 3 baths, beach access, and amazing views; but it also gets you a chance to live in a world of Mad Men. They don't sell houses like this anymore, or at least they don't advertise plush carpets, ornate wallpaper, and heavy swagged drapes. Something else that is built in is the high tech intercom and music system, high tech for the time. The stereo is built-in as well, including the fold-out turntable, that probably doesn't have a USB connection. There's probably LP-sized record storage nearby.
